A flexible multi-volume shader framework for arbitrarily intersecting multi-resolution datasets

被引:26
|
作者
Plate, John [1 ]
Holtkaemper, Thorsten [1 ]
Froehlich, Bernd [1 ]
机构
[1] Bauhaus Univ Weimar, Weimar, Germany
关键词
Constructive solid geometry; Display algorithms; Multi-volume visualization; Shading;
D O I
10.1109/TVCG.2007.70534
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
We present a powerful framework for 3D-texture-based rendering of multiple arbitrarily intersecting volumetric datasets. Each volume is represented by a multi-resolution octree-based structure and we use out-of-core techniques to support extremely large volumes. Users define a set of convex polyhedral volume lenses, which may be associated with one or more volumetric datasets. The volumes or the lenses can be interactively moved around while the region inside each lens is rendered using interactively defined multi-volume shaders. Our rendering pipeline splits each lens into multiple convex regions such that each region is homogenous and contains a fixed number of volumes. Each such region is further split by the brick boundaries of the associated octree representations. The resulting puzzle of lens fragments is sorted in front-to-back or back-to-front order using a combination of a view-dependent octree traversal and a GPU-based depth peeling technique. Our current implementation uses slice-based volume rendering and allows interactive roaming through multiple intersecting multi-gigabyte volumes.
引用
收藏
页码:1584 / 1591
页数:8
相关论文
共 50 条
  • [31] A multi-resolution approximation via linear projection for large spatial datasets
    Hirano, Toshihiro
    JAPANESE JOURNAL OF STATISTICS AND DATA SCIENCE, 2021, 4 (01) : 215 - 256
  • [32] Multi-volume visualization for interactive therapy planning
    Wu, Liangshou
    Amin, Viren R.
    Ryken, Timothy
    Long, Tao
    Hagge, Mathew J.
    Bryden, Mark
    MEDICAL IMAGING 2007: VISUALIZATION AND IMAGE-GUIDED PROCEDURES, PTS 1 AND 2, 2007, 6509
  • [33] Multi-Resolution Deblurring
    McLaughlin, Michael J.
    Lin, En-Ui
    Ezekiel, Soundararajan
    Blasch, Erik
    Bubalo, Adnan
    Cornacchia, Maria
    Alford, Mark
    Thomas, Millicent
    2014 IEEE APPLIED IMAGERY PATTERN RECOGNITION WORKSHOP (AIPR), 2014,
  • [34] MULTI-RESOLUTION RELAXATION
    NARAYANAN, KA
    OLEARY, DP
    ROSENFELD, A
    PATTERN RECOGNITION, 1983, 16 (02) : 223 - 230
  • [35] THE PLANNING OF MULTI-VOLUME ROUGH MACHINING OPERATIONS
    YELLOWLEY, I
    FISHER, AD
    INTERNATIONAL JOURNAL OF MACHINE TOOLS & MANUFACTURE, 1994, 34 (03): : 439 - 452
  • [36] Multi-resolution volume rendering based on adaptive bricking LOD
    Liang, Ronghua
    Xue, Jianfeng
    Ma, Xiangyin
    Jisuanji Fuzhu Sheji Yu Tuxingxue Xuebao/Journal of Computer-Aided Design and Computer Graphics, 2012, 24 (03): : 314 - 322
  • [37] High-quality multi-resolution volume rendering in medicine
    谢凯
    杨杰
    李晓亮
    Journal of Harbin Institute of Technology, 2007, (02) : 212 - 217
  • [38] Sparse PDF Volumes for Consistent Multi-Resolution Volume Rendering
    Sicat, Ronell
    Krueger, Jens
    Moeller, Torsten
    Hadwiger, Markus
    IEEE TRANSACTIONS ON VISUALIZATION AND COMPUTER GRAPHICS, 2014, 20 (12) : 2417 - 2426
  • [39] AN OPTIMISED SYSTEM FOR GENERATING MULTI-RESOLUTION DTMS USING NASA MRO DATASETS
    Tao, Y.
    Muller, J. -P.
    Sidiropoulos, P.
    Veitch-Michaelis, J.
    Yershov, V.
    XXIII ISPRS CONGRESS, COMMISSION III, 2016, 41 (B3): : 115 - 121
  • [40] Serving queries to multi-resolution datasets on disk-based storage clusters
    Zhang, X
    Pan, T
    Catalyurek, U
    Kurc, T
    Saltz, J
    2004 IEEE INTERNATIONAL SYMPOSIUM ON CLUSTER COMPUTING AND THE GRID - CCGRID 2004, 2004, : 490 - 498